Prediabetic
I have fasting sugar of 118 and after taking food my sugar level is 170, i am 27 yr of age, my hb1ac os 5.1 , sugar test is done by glucometer. Do prediabetic cause frequent urination?

No unless blood glucose is more than 180 it does not appear in urine n doesn't cause frequent urination
